Transaction 084c24574ceeb18f4d9dcfbc512c27c4ebb4a221ea51e63eccd0617dc6a2fa1e
1 Input
2 Outputs
- 084c24574ceeb18f4d9dcfbc512c27c4ebb4a221ea51e63eccd0617dc6a2fa1e:0
- 084c24574ceeb18f4d9dcfbc512c27c4ebb4a221ea51e63eccd0617dc6a2fa1e:1
value 37317871
address 1F8tvcf7yv4fz51CRb37ovxScxZTgcv7By
value 628950
address 19LrkZLHm9sLrqMC3saxL2D1kRzVcsBpBH